springboot 集成dubbo,RPC 远程调用服务接口:提示服务空指针异常
来源:互联网 发布:碧姬芭铎 知乎 编辑:程序博客网 时间:2024/06/05 09:07
1、错误出现的场景:今天本地模拟dubbo 的RPC远程调用,但是调用的服务总是提示“空指针异常”。
出现上述情况的原因:只有一种可能需要扫描的service 对象,dubbo 扫描服务对象失败,而造成失败的原因:一:缺少dubbo 的jar 文件,二、dubbo 扫描包路径配置错误。
我今天所犯的错误是第二种。
看源码:
dubbo 服务端消费代码错误截图:
后面仔细检查:dubbo 扫描包路径,发现是扫描包路径配置错误,导致service对象无法实例化
错误配置文件
## \u907F\u514D\u548C server \u5DE5\u7A0B\u7AEF\u53E3\u51B2\u7A81server.port=8081## Dubbo \u670D\u52A1\u6D88\u8D39\u8005\u914D\u7F6Espring.dubbo.application.name=consumerspring.dubbo.registry.address=zookeeper://127.0.0.1:2181## dubbo \u626B\u63CF\u5305spring.dubbo.scan=org.spring.springboot.dubbo //错误包路径配置
正确配置文件## \u907F\u514D\u548C server \u5DE5\u7A0B\u7AEF\u53E3\u51B2\u7A81server.port=8081## Dubbo \u670D\u52A1\u6D88\u8D39\u8005\u914D\u7F6Espring.dubbo.application.name=consumerspring.dubbo.registry.address=zookeeper://127.0.0.1:2181## dubbo \u626B\u63CF\u5305spring.dubbo.scan=com.spring.springboot.dubbo //正确包路径配置
0 0
- springboot 集成dubbo,RPC 远程调用服务接口:提示服务空指针异常
- RPC调用远程服务
- dubbo的应用场景 RPC远程服务调用
- springboot集成dubbo,dubbox分布式服务框架
- dubbo 远程服务无法调用
- dubbo 远程服务调用流程
- dubbo服务 && rpc
- dubbo rpc服务使用
- 远程服务调用 Dubbo分布式框架
- Dubbo+Zookeeper远程调用服务以及管理
- dubbo+zookeeper实现服务远程调用
- dubbo+zookeeper实现服务远程调用
- JAVA实践-TOMCAT启动项目提示的各种异常:空指针异常,未开启服务等
- dubbo泛化调用 http接口 随意调用dubbo服务
- 集成Dubbo服务(Spring)
- 集成Dubbo服务(Spring)
- 集成Dubbo服务(Spring)
- 集成Dubbo服务(Spring)
- Zend Studio代码不能自动提示的解决办法
- jfree chart 坐标图
- 2016蓝桥杯javaA组第3题
- 【机器学习 基本概念】泊松分布与泊松过程
- Matlab 绘图颜色选择
- springboot 集成dubbo,RPC 远程调用服务接口:提示服务空指针异常
- 按位异或的深入理解
- Spring+MyBatis双数据库配置
- Mini-Notes: 数据结构与算法-[第三部分]排序
- C语言 学生信息管理系统
- Dreamp
- Spring Task定时任务
- Linux中的文件与目录管理
- PHP微信APP支付,下单,处理异步回调